基于模拟的支气管镜训练:随机试验比较工作样本与视频介绍.

Lais M N Vieira1, Cassio da Cunha Ibiapina1, Paulo A M Camargos1

  • 1Department of Pediatric Pulmonology, Federal University of Minas Gerais, Horizonte, Brazil.

Pediatric pulmonology
|August 29, 2023
PubMed
概括

与传统的视频课程相比,建模示例方法显著提高了支气管镜检查技能,并减少了医学学生的认知负载. 这种培训方法在12个月内提高了技能保留率.

科学领域:

  • 医学教育 医学教育
  • 基于模拟的培训
  • 呼吸系统医学 呼吸系统医学

背景情况:

  • 支气管镜检查是一项复杂的技能,需要综合的认知和运动能力.
  • 模拟器技术为有效的支气管镜训练提供了新的途径.
  • 评估新的培训方法对于改善医学教育至关重要.

研究的目的:

  • 评估模拟示例方法在支气管镜训练中的有效性.
  • 评估这种方法在学习过程中对认知负载的影响.
  • 为了比较模拟示例和基于视频的培训之间的技能获取和保留.

主要方法:

  • 47名医学学生被随机分配到对照组 (视频课程) 或建模示例组.
  • 训练使用了基于模拟器的支气管镜程序.
  • 使用模拟器指标测量性能,并在多个时间点通过修改后的Paas尺度评估认知负载.

主要成果:

  • 基于模拟的培训提高了两组人的技能 (p < .05).
  • 建模示例组在测试后和15天 (p < .001) 显示出优异的性能.
  • 虽然12个月后技能下降了,但建模示例组的技能保持得更好 (p < .001),认知负载减少更大 (p < .001).

结论:

  • 建模示例方法与传统的视频课程相比,为支气管镜训练提供了显著的优势.
  • 这种方法有效地降低了认知负载,并增强了长期的技能保留.
  • 基于模拟的培训,特别是模拟示例方法,对于医学学生学习复杂程序非常有益.
